Recipe View 20 mins Melt the Peanut Butter: In a microwave-safe bowl, microwave the peanut butter until it's liquid and smooth (approximately 20 seconds). Watch carefully to prevent burning.

Image Step 02
02 Step

Recipe View 1 hrs Combine with Yogurt: Add the Greek yogurt to the melted peanut butter. Stir with a spoon until completely smooth and well combined. Ensure you scrape any peanut butter clinging to the sides of the bowl (approximately 1 minute).

Image Step 03
03 Step

Recipe View 30 mins Sweeten and Flavor: Stir in the stevia brown sugar blend and vanilla extract until evenly distributed (approximately 30 seconds).

Image Step 04
04 Step

Recipe View 30 mins Fold in Chocolate Chips: Gently fold in the chocolate chips until they are evenly dispersed throughout the mousse (approximately 30 seconds).

Image Step 05
05 Step

Recipe View 15 mins Chill (Optional): For a firmer texture, chill the mousse in the refrigerator for at least 15 minutes before serving. Enjoy!

For a richer flavor, use natural peanut butter with the oils stirred in.
Adjust the sweetness to your liking by adding more or less stevia.
Consider adding a pinch of sea salt to enhance the flavors.
Get creative with toppings! Try fresh berries, chopped nuts, granola, or a drizzle of honey.
